Responsibilities/ Requirements
Responsibilities:
Duties and responsibilities include essential functions of positions assigned to this classification. Depending on assignment, the employee may perform a combination of some or all the following duties:
Ability to conduct multiple types of complex claims investigations
Daily submission of updates regarding work performed on each case
Ability to manage time
Maintain a sufficient level of client billable hours
Write and record detailed statements
Conduct scene investigations
Submit professional and client ready investigative reports
Conduct background/activity checks and courthouse research
Due to driving, constant state of alertness in a safe manner is an essential function of this position
Requirements:
Licensed or eligible to be licensed as a Private Investigator in New York and in surrounding states
1 year or more of full time report writing experience on field investigations cases
Field investigations experience - face to face statements
Ability and willingness to travel within a multi-state coverage area (as necessary)
Experienced in investigation of product/auto/general liability claims, Workers Compensation, disability claims, life insurance and contestable death claims
Flexibility to work varied/irregular hours and days including nights, weekends
Reliable and fuel efficient vehicle with minimum of auto liability insurance
Possess or is willing to purchase: digital recording device and laptop computer with Windows Operating System with access to Microsoft Word and other necessary equipment for position
